Abstract

The utility model provides a front wheel fixing device of a vehicle-mounted bicycle frame, which comprises: the front wheel base assembly, the horizontal position adjusting rod and the front wheel fixing frame, wherein the front wheel fixing frame is installed on the horizontal position adjusting rod, the horizontal position adjusting rod penetrates through the front wheel base assembly along the horizontal direction, and the horizontal position adjusting rod is adjustably connected with the front wheel base assembly in the horizontal direction. The utility model can adjust the position of the front wheel fixing frame through the horizontal position adjusting rod so as to meet the requirements of different bicycle lengths, reduce the volume during packaging and transportation, facilitate transportation and storage, and reduce the transportation and packaging cost.

Background
The vehicle-mounted bicycle frame is a device for transporting a bicycle on an automobile, and has different carrying modes, including rear hanging, rear mounting, roof mounting and the like. Different types of onboard bicycle frames may be mounted on the trunk, trailer hook, roof or trailer of the vehicle. The choice of installation will depend on the needs of the user and the type of vehicle. From a safety standpoint, it is desirable to maintain safety and stability, including the use of appropriate locking mechanisms and safety belts to prevent the bicycle from slipping or tilting. In addition, the design of the on-board bicycle frame should be easy to install, uninstall and store so that the user can use them conveniently.
The common front wheel fixing device of the bicycle frame on the roof in the prior art opens or stores a mechanism for fixing the front wheel in a folding and overturning mode, but is not stable enough for fixing the front wheel of the bicycle in the up-down direction due to the adoption of the folding and overturning mode. In addition, the conventional front wheel fixing mechanism in the prior art is not stable enough for fixing the front wheels in the left-right direction, and the stability of the front wheels after being fixed up and down and left and right in the running process of the vehicle is not good.
Some of the bicycle frames in the prior art may cause instability of the bicycle during transportation, which may pose a threat to road safety and may damage the bicycle; some vehicle-mounted bicycle frames may not be sufficiently secure to be easily broken or stolen, which may result in loss of the bicycle.

Detailed Description
The following describes embodiments of the utility model in detail, but the utility model may be practiced in a variety of different ways, as defined and covered by the claims.
As one aspect of the present utility model, there is provided a front wheel securing device for a bicycle frame, which can be mounted on a roof bracket or a tail bracket, comprising: the front wheel comprises a front wheel base assembly 1, a horizontal position adjusting rod 2 and a front wheel fixing frame 3, wherein the front wheel fixing frame 3 is mounted on the horizontal position adjusting rod 2, the horizontal position adjusting rod 2 penetrates through the front wheel base assembly 1 along the horizontal direction, and the horizontal position adjusting rod 2 is connected with the front wheel base assembly 1 in a position-adjustable mode in the horizontal direction.
In use, the front wheel fixing device of the vehicle-mounted bicycle frame is mounted on a luggage rack at the top of a vehicle through the U-shaped mounting fixing plate 29 arranged below the section bar 10. When the lengths of bicycles to be mounted are different, the horizontal position adjusting rod 2 can be moved and adjusted along the horizontal direction of the front wheel base assembly 1, so that the front wheel fixing frame 3 on the horizontal position adjusting rod 2 can be adjusted to the required position to adapt to the length or the size of the bicycle. In the process of packaging and transportation, the horizontal position adjusting rod 2 can be contracted to the shortest state, so that the volume during packaging and transportation is reduced, and the cost is reduced.
In the technical scheme, the position of the front wheel fixing frame 3 can be adjusted through the horizontal position adjusting rod 2 so as to meet the requirements of different bicycle lengths, the volume during packaging and transportation is reduced, the transportation and storage are convenient, and the transportation and packaging cost is reduced.
Preferably, the front wheel base assembly 1 includes a front wheel base 4 and a pressing plate 5, a first guide groove 6 is formed on the upper surface of the front wheel base 4, a second guide groove 7 corresponding to the first guide groove 6 is formed on the pressing plate 5, the pressing plate 5 is mounted on the upper surface of the front wheel base 4, and the horizontal position adjusting rod 2 is located in a space surrounded by the first guide groove 6 and the second guide groove 7. The arrangement of the pressing plate 5 can limit the horizontal position adjusting rod 2 in the up-down direction, so that the stability of the bicycle in the up-down direction in the running process of the vehicle is improved.
Preferably, the front wheel base assembly 1 further comprises a movable tailstock 8, and one end of the horizontal position adjusting lever 2 is mounted in a tailstock mounting hole 9 of the movable tailstock 8. Preferably, the front wheel fixing device of the vehicle-mounted bicycle frame further comprises a section bar 10, a positioning protruding portion 11 for fixing the horizontal position adjusting rod 2 is arranged at the top of the movable tailstock 8, the front wheel base 4 is connected with the section bar 10 through a front wheel base fixing screw 12, and a guiding portion 14 matched with a groove 13 on the section bar 10 is arranged at the bottom of the movable tailstock 8. In this embodiment, the guiding portion 14 in the movable tailstock 8 is disposed in the groove 13, and guides the movement of the movable tailstock 8, the movable tailstock 8 is connected with the horizontal position adjusting lever 2, and when the horizontal position adjusting lever 2 adjusts the position, the movable tailstock 8 moves together therewith, and since the movable tailstock 8 is connected with the end of the horizontal position adjusting lever 2, the position of the horizontal position adjusting lever 2 when sliding can be defined, and two-point support can be formed for it, improving the stability of the horizontal position adjusting lever 2.
Preferably, the front wheel base assembly 1 further comprises a front wheel base cover 15, a front wheel base lock cylinder 16 is arranged on the front wheel base cover 15, the front wheel base cover 15 is connected with the front wheel base 4 in a lockable and detachable way through the front wheel base lock cylinder 16, and a packaging space for hiding fasteners on the front wheel base 4 is formed between the front wheel base cover 15 and the front wheel base 4. The fasteners comprise various fasteners arranged on the front wheel base 4, the front wheel base 4 can be installed or detached from the section bar 10 through the fasteners, and the other 2 fasteners are used for linking the U-shaped installation fixing plate to enable the vehicle-mounted bicycle frame to be installed or detached from the bicycle. When the front wheel base lock cylinder 16 is locked, the front wheel base cover 15 is connected with the front wheel base 4, and the front wheel base cover 15 can be detached from the front wheel base 4 only when the front wheel base lock cylinder 16 is opened.
Thus, when these fasteners are hidden and enclosed in the enclosure space by the front wheel base cover 15, if the front wheel base lock cylinder 16 is not opened by a key to remove the front wheel base cover 15 from the front wheel base 4, the fasteners will not be operated from the outside of the front wheel base assembly 1, and the front wheel base 4 will not be removed from the profile 10. Therefore, the front wheel base cover 15 and the front wheel base lock cylinder 16 can prevent safety accidents caused by disassembly and loosening of other people or prevent the bicycle frame from being stolen, thereby achieving the aim of theft prevention.
Preferably, the front wheel base assembly 1 further comprises a locking pad 17, the locking pad 17 is disposed on top of the front wheel base 4, a front wheel base lock hole 18 is disposed on the locking pad 17, and a front wheel base locking groove 27 matched with the front wheel base lock hole 18 is disposed on the front wheel base lock cylinder 16. The locking pad 17 is mounted on the top of the front wheel base 4 by screws, and when mounted, the lower end of the front wheel base lock cylinder 16 is inserted into the front wheel base lock hole 18, and when the front wheel base lock cylinder 16 is rotated to a locked state by a key, the edge of the front wheel base lock hole 18 is caught in the front wheel base locking groove 27 to achieve locking. When unlocking is required, the front wheel base lock cylinder 16 is rotated to an unlocking state by the key, and the front wheel base locking groove 27 is brought to a state of being away from the edge of the front wheel base lock hole 18, so that unlocking is achieved.
Preferably, the surface of the lock shim plate 17 is protrusively formed with a protrusion engagement portion 28 engaged with the front wheel base lock groove 27. In the locked position, the protruding engagement portion 28 is press-fitted with the front wheel base locking groove 27, and a damping limit is generated.
Preferably, the front wheel fixing frame 3 includes a U-shaped frame 19 and a front wheel fixing portion 20, the lower end of the U-shaped frame 19 is rotatably connected with the horizontal position adjusting lever 2 and the rotation angle range can be limited, and the front wheel fixing portion 20 is connected with the U-shaped frame 19 in a position-adjustable and position-lockable manner. When the bicycle is required to be mounted, the front wheel fixing frame 3 is rotated and opened from the horizontal position to the state shown in fig. 1, and the front wheel is placed in the U-shaped groove of the U-shaped frame 19, so that the left and right limit of the front wheel can be formed by using two parallel rods of the U-shaped frame 19, the stability of the front wheel in the left and right direction of the bicycle in the running process of the bicycle is improved, and the large shaking in the left and right direction is avoided. Then, the front wheel fixing part 20 is adjusted downward and clamped above the front wheel, so that the front wheel is fixed, and the stability of the front wheel in the up-down direction is improved.
Preferably, the front wheel fixing portion 20 includes a rack 21, a U-shaped fixing member 22, a clamping block 23, and a torsion spring 24, the rack 21 is disposed along an extending direction of the U-shaped frame 19 and is connected to the U-shaped frame 19, the U-shaped fixing member 22 is slidably connected to the U-shaped frame 19, the clamping block 23 is rotatably connected to the U-shaped fixing member 22 through the torsion spring 24, and the clamping block 23 is clamped to the rack 21 under the action of the torsion spring 24. In this embodiment, if the height of the U-shaped fixing member 22 is required to be adjusted to accommodate the fixing of the front wheels of different sizes, the latch 23 is pressed to release the engagement with the rack 21, so that the U-shaped fixing member 22 can be moved up and down. When the movable rack is moved to a desired position, the pressing of the clamping block 23 is released, and then the clamping teeth on the clamping block 23 move towards the rack 21 and are meshed with the clamping block 23 under the action of the torsion spring 24, so that the position locking of the U-shaped fixing piece 22 is realized.
Preferably, the U-shaped frame 19 is provided with a clamping hole 25, the rack 21 is formed with a clamping block 23 matching with the clamping hole 25 in a protruding manner, and two ends of the rack 21 are further provided with fixing screws 26 connected with the U-shaped frame 19. The middle part of the rack 21 can be fixed through the clamping holes 25 and the clamping blocks 23, so that the rack 21 is integrally attached to the U-shaped frame 19, and the rack 21 can be further fixed on the U-shaped frame 19 through the fixing screws 26.
The invention has the following beneficial effects:
(1) The invention is a finished product package, can be directly installed, is simple and convenient to use, and can be used only when the clients spend time organizing the packages of the separated parts of the products on the market.
(2) The packing is small in size, the freight and the packing are saved, the product length is shortened by utilizing the translation of the adjusting rod, the front wheel fixing frame is rotationally attached to the movable tailstock to reach the thinnest thickness at the horizontal position, the width is greatly reduced by utilizing the fixation of the pressing plate, namely the fastening is stable, and the product is widened and the force distance is increased on both sides of the overturning mode used in the market to ensure the stability.
(3) The bicycle has wide application range, the bicycle can be used for adjusting and positioning the wheels through the adjusting rod, which is not available in the market, and the fastening device on the front wheel fixing bracket is also used for moving and locking on the U-shaped tube according to the size of the wheels.
(4) The use is simple, safe and anti-theft.
(5) The U-shaped installation fixing plate is designed to shorten the length of the bolt, and the installation fixing plate on the market is basically horizontal or in a micro-arc shape, so that the fixing bolt is lengthened to cause the opening collision with the automobile skylight.
